Stop At: Australian Butterfly Sanctuary, 8 Rob Veivers Dr, Kuranda, Queensland 4881 Australia

Explore the largest flight aviary in Australia at the Australian Butterfly Sanctuary, with over 1500 butterflies fluttering freely around you. Visit the Breeding Laboratory and learn about the life cycle of the butterfly.

Rainforestation includes:

BBQ Buffet Lunch

Army Duck Rainforest Tour- Take a tour on a historic World War II Army Duck over land and through water. The friendly and informative Duck Captains will identify and explain the flora and fauna of some of the world’s oldest rainforest.

Pamagirri Aboriginal Experience- learn about the world's oldest surviving culture. Watch the Pamagirri Dancers perform in the rainforest amphitheatre. Enjoy the Dreamtime Walk and learn how to throw a boomerang. Watch a spear throwing and didgeridoo presentation.

Koala & Wildlife Park- Get up close to a number of iconic Australian animals including wombats, snakes, dingoes and the endangered Cassowary and Lumholtz's Tree Kangaroo. Join a guided tour or browse at your own leisure.

Stop At: Skyrail Rainforest Cableway, 6 Skyrail Drive, Smithfield, Queensland 4878 Australia

Travel on the Skyrail Rainforest Cableway over pristine rainforest, with the canopy just metres beneath you. Stop at the Barron Falls and Red Peak stations and enjoy stunning views of the Rainforest and Barron Falls from the new The Edge lookout.
